1. Chemical Constituents from Periplaneta americana
Chinese Pharmaceutical Journal 2018;53(3):178-181
OBJECTIVE: To study the chemical constituents from Periplaneta americana. METHODS: The 95% enthanol extract was isolated and purified by column chromatography on silica gel, Sephadex LH - 20, ODS and semi-PHPLC. All compounds were identified by chemical and spectral analyses. RESULTS: Fourteen compounds were isolated and purified from Periplaneta americana. Their structures were elucidated as salicylic acid (1), benzoic acid (2), phenylacetic acid (3), methyl 4-hydroxyphenylacetate (4), p-hydroxybenzoic acid (5), genistein (6), 3-hydroxybenzoic acid (7), methyl N-(2-hydroxybenzoyl) glycinate (8), 2, 5 -dihydroxybenzoic acid (9), (2-hydroxybenzoyl) glycine (10), uracil (11), cyclo(Val-Ala) (12), N-acetyldopamine (13), and cyclo( L-Pro-L-Tyr) (14), respectively. CONCLUSION: Compounds 2, 4, 7 - 10, 12 and 14 are obtained from this genus for the first time.
2.99Tcm-MIBI myocardial perfusion imaging for evaluation of the myocardial blood supply in patients with metabolic syndrome
Xiao-shan, GUO ; Zhi-fang, WU ; Jian-zhong, LIU ; Guang, HU ; Jin, WANG ; Si-jin, LI
Chinese Journal of Nuclear Medicine 2011;31(3):174-177
Objective To evaluate the myocardial blood supply in patients with metabolic syndrome (MS) using 99Tcm-MIBI SPECT MPI. Methods A total of 342 patients were divided into four groups according to the number of abnormal metabolic indices: no abnormal metabolic index (Group 1), one abnormal index (Group 2), two abnormal indices (Group 3), three or more abnormal indices (Group 4). Each patient underwent two-day protocol of gated stress and rest 99Tcm-MIBI MPI. One hundred and three of the 342 patients were clinically diagnosed as MS and underwent CAG within 1 month after MPI. χ2test was used to evaluate the difference among the four groups and Kappa test to analyze the correlation between MPI and CAG. Results Compared with CAG, the diagnostic sensitivity, specificity, positive and negative predictive values by 99Tcm-MIBI SPECT MPI for coronary artery diseases (CAD) in 103 MS patients were 80.5% (33/41), 85.5% (53/62), 78.6% (33/42) and 86.9% (53/61), respectively. The correlation coefficient between MPI and CAG was 0.657 (P<0.001). The abnormal MPI rates in group 1, 2, 3 and 4 were 23.3% (10/43), 32.9% (26/79), 54.4% (56/103), and 57.3% (67/117), respectively (χ2=23.22, P<0.001). Conclusions In MS patients,99Tcm-MIBI SPECT MPI can be useful for evaluating myocardial blood supply and the myocardial ischemia rates may correlate positively with the number of abnormal metabolic indices.
3.Protective effect of leptin against cerebral ischemia/reperfusion injury in mice.
Yi-ling SI ; Jin-ying ZHANG ; Guang-tao YAN
Journal of Southern Medical University 2009;29(4):598-601
OBJECTIVETo investigate the protective effect of leptin against cerebral ischemia/reperfusion injury in mice.
METHODSMouse models of transient focal cerebral ischemia were established by occlusion of the right middle cerebral artery for 2 h followed by 24 h reperfusion. The infarct volume and neurological deficit scores following leptin treatment were determined using TTC staining and the Longa's score, respectively, to evaluate the protective effect of leptin against ischemic cerebral injury. The levels of lactate dehydrogenase (LDH), malondialdehyde (MDA) and nitric oxide (NO) in the brain tissue were measured by colorimetry. The histopathological changes in the brain were observed with HE staining, and the expression of glial fibrillary acidicprotein (GFAP) was detected by immunohistochemistry.
RESULTSLeptin treatment markedly reduced cerebral infarct volume and neurological deficits induced by transient ischemia. The LDH, MDA and NO levels in the brain tissues were significantly decreased after leptin treatment, which also alleviated the histopathological injury, maintained the normal morphology of the astrocytes and increased the expression of GFAP.
CONCLUSIONLeptin produces obvious protective effect against cerebral ischemia/reperfusion injury by inhibiting lipid peroxidation, stabilizing the internal environment and adjusting the activity of the astrocytes.

4.Development and application of a new hepatitis C virus genotyping method with polymerase chain reaction-reverse blot dot technique.
Guang YANG ; Shu CHEN ; Jin-huan CUI ; Jian-hua SI ; Jia-ju TAN
Chinese Journal of Epidemiology 2005;26(6):440-443
OBJECTIVEUsing polymerase chain reaction-reverse blot dot (PCR-RDB) technique to establish a new method for hepatitis C virus (HCV) genotyping and to study the distribution of HCV genotypes in Foshan area.
METHODSHCV primers and probes were designed in 5'-untranslated region (nt-1-nt-299) of HCV. HCV RNA in serum was isolated and purified, and its cDNA was obtained by reversed transcription. Nested PCR using biotin-labelled primers, was done. PCR products were hybridized with immobilized specific probes (genotype 1a to 3b) on Biodyne C membrane to genotype HCV by color development while adding POD and TMB. A certain judgment could be made according to the position of color reaction. The reliability of this new method was verified by sequencing. HCV RNA levels in serum were determined by real time fluorescent quantitative (FQ)-PCR. 60 FQ-PCR-positive HCV sera from Foshan area were genotyped using this assay.
RESULTSAll 60 sera could be successfully genotyped by PCR-RBD. 50 (83.3%) cases were found to be genotype 1b, 2 (3.3%) as genotype 1a and 2 (3.3%) as genotype 2a while 5 (8.0%) to be mixture of genotype 1a and 1b, and 1 (1.7%) to be mixture of genotypes 1b and 2a. No genotypes 2b, 3a and 3b were found. The results of PCR-RDB genotyping methods coincided with sequence analysis.
CONCLUSIONNewly established HCV genotyping system was proved to be sensitive, specific, precise and economic, thus suitable for clinical and epidemiologic studies. The results of HCV genotyping showed that genotype 1b was the predominant genotype in Foshan area.

6.Establishment of a new HBV genotyping method with PCR-RBD and its application.
Guang YANG ; Jin-huan CUI ; Shu CHEN ; Jian-hua SI ; Jia-ju TAN ; Pei-yuan LI ; Xin MA
Chinese Journal of Hepatology 2004;12(11):677-680
OBJECTIVEUsing PCR-RDB to establish a new method for HBV genotyping, and to survey the distribution of HBV genotypes in the Foshan area.
METHODSBiotin-labeled primers for amplification of HBV region X (nt1550-1789) were used to amplify extracted HBV DNA. HBV was genotyped by hybridization of the PCR products with immobilized specific probes (genotype A to F) on C membrane. Color development was achieved by adding POD and TMB. A judgment was made according to color reactions. The reliability of this new method was verified by gene sequencing. 300 samples of HBV DNA-positive sera from the Foshan area were genotyped using this assay.
RESULTSOf the 300 sera genotyped by PCR-RBD, 147 (49.0%) cases were genotype B, 136 (45.3%) were genotype C, 1 (0.3%) genotype D, and 12 (4.0%) were mixtures of genotype B and C, and 4 (1.3%) were mixtures of genotype C and D. No genotype A, E or F were found. The results of PCR-RDB genotyping were consistent with the results obtained with sequence analysis.
CONCLUSIONThis newly established HBV genotyping system proved to be sensitive, specific, precise and economic, and should be suitable for clinical practice and epidemic study. The results of HBV genotyping show that genotype B and C are the predominant genotypes in the Foshan area.

7.Cancer risk and key components of metabolic syndrome: a population-based prospective cohort study in Chinese.
Wei CHEN ; Feng LU ; Si-Jun LIU ; Jiang-Bo DU ; Jian-Ming WANG ; Yun QIAN ; Chong SHEN ; Guang-Fu JIN ; Zhi-Bin HU ; Hong-Bing SHEN
Chinese Medical Journal 2012;125(3):481-485
BACKGROUNDThe key components of metabolic syndrome (MS) are waist circumference, blood pressure, fast blood glucose, high density lipoprotein cholesterol (HDL-c) and triglycerides (TG). These components have, separately and jointly, been associated with an increased risk of cardiovascular diseases. In this study, we aimed to explore the association between MS components and cancer risk in a population-based cohort in China.
METHODSWe established a population-based cohort with 17 779 individuals aged 35 and above at baseline in 2004 and 2005 in Changzhou, Jiangsu Province, China. All participants were face-to-face interviewed to complete a questionnaire and were accepted physical examinations including blood tests for glucose and lipids and physical measurements for obesity and blood pressure. In 2009, a total of 16 284 subjects (6886 men and 9398 women, 91.6%) attended the flow-up interviews and the participants or their family members reported all the hospitalizations and diseases including cancer occurred during the follow-up period. Multivariate Cox regression was used to estimate the hazard ratios (HRs) of metabolic syndrome components and cancer incidence.
RESULTSThere was a dose-response association between cancer risk and the number of MS components presented at baseline (P for trend = 0.012) and the HR (95% confidence interval (CI)) was 2.63 (1.27 - 5.45) for subjects carrying 3 or more metabolic syndrome components after adjustment for possible confounding factors. Specifically, the multivariate-adjusted HRs (95%CIs) for cancer risk in subjects with central obesity, high fasting glucose, low HDL-c were 1.94 (1.01 - 3.74), 2.04 (1.10 - 3.77) and 2.05 (1.09 - 3.88), respectively.
CONCLUSIONSIn this population-based, prospective cohort study in China, we found MS components, e.g., central obesity, high fasting glucose, low HDL-c were risk factors for cancer development. Early intervention of MS components may be also beneficial to reduce cancer burden.

8.Comparative study on the Pizhen and acupuncture for the treatment of supraclavicular nerve-entrapment syndrome.
You-Rong YING ; Rang-Teng ZHU ; You-Ji YING ; Si-Jin HU ; De-Qing ZHANG ; Guang-Hua YING ; Fu-Ming GAO
China Journal of Orthopaedics and Traumatology 2008;21(6):455-457
OBJECTIVETo investigate the clinical effects of Pizhen for the treatment of supraclavicular nerve-entrapment syndrome.
METHODSFrom March 2004 to April 2006, among the 200 patients of supraclavicular nerve-entrapment syndrome, 100 patients (75 patients were male and 25 patients were female, ranging in age from 25 to 65 years, with an average of 45 years)were treated with Pizhen, 100 patients (60 patients were male and 40 patients were female, ranging in age from 16 to 63 years, with an average of 35 years) were treated with Acupuncture. The therapeutic effects of the two groups were compared.
RESULTSAll the patients were followed up and the duration ranged from 6 to 12 months, 9.6 months in average. Among the patients in Pizhen group, 79 patients got an excellent result, 12 good, 8 fair, and 1 poor, and the tension exponent of soft tissues decreased from preoperative 3.56 +/- 0.35 to postoperative 2.11 +/- 0.41. In the control group, 43 patients got an excellent result, 21 good, 17 fair, and 19 poor, the tension exponent of soft tissues decreased from preoperative 3.61 +/- 0.21 to postoperative 3.13 +/- 0.56. The therapeutic effects and tension exponent of soft tissue in the two groups had statistical differences (P < 0.05 and P < 0.01).
CONCLUSIONThe clinical effect of Pizhen is better than the the acupuncture for the treatment of supraclavicular nerve-entrapment syndrome. The therapy of Pizhen is safe, good and easily to practice.

9.Solanine inhibits prostate cancer Du145 xenograft growth in nude mice by inducing cell cycle arrest in G1/S phase.
Wei-Feng ZHONG ; Si-Ping LIU ; Bin PAN ; Zhao-Feng TANG ; Jin-Guang ZHONG ; Fang-Jian ZHOU
Journal of Southern Medical University 2016;36(5):665-670
OBJECTIVETo investigate the effect of solanine on the growth of human prostate cancer cell xenograft in nude mice.
METHODSHuman prostate cancer Du145 cells were injected into the subcutaneous layers on the back of nude mice. After a week, the mice bearing subcutaneous tumor graft were randomly divided into solanine treatment group and saline control group for treatment for 3 weeks. The tumor grafts were then harvested to evaluate the inhibition rate. The mRNA and protein expressions of cell cycle-related genes in the tumors were detected by qRT-PCR and Western blotting, respectively, and tumor cell apoptosis was detected using TUNEL method.
RESULTSThe tumor growth rate in solanine-treated group was significantly slower than that in the control group (P<0.01). The mRNA and protein expressions of C-myc, cyclin D1, cyclin E1, CDK2, CDK4 and CDK6 were significantly inhibited by solanine. Solanine significantly up-regulated p21 mRNA and protein expression in the tumors and induced a higher apoptosis rate of the tumor cells than saline (P<0.01).
CONCLUSIONThe tumor-inhibition effect of solanine is probably mediated by regulating the expressions of genes related with G1/S cell cycle arrest and cell apoptosis.

10.FTIR spectroscopic characterization of freshly removed breast cancer tissues.
Su ZHOU ; Zhi XU ; Xiao-Feng LING ; Qing-Bo LI ; Yi-Zhuang XU ; Li ZHANG ; Hong-Mei ZHAO ; Li-Xin WANG ; Kuan-Yong HOU ; Xiao-Si ZHOU ; Jin-Guang WU
Chinese Journal of Oncology 2006;28(7):512-514
OBJECTIVETo identify the FTIR spectroscopic characterization of breast cancer and explore the possibility of application of FTIR in differentiation of malignant and benign breast lesions.
METHODSFTIR spectra of surgically removed fresh breast tissues were measured by spectrometer equipped with mid-infrared fiber optics and an ATR probe. Peaks in the spectra were measured and relative intensity ratios were calculated and analyzed if there are significant differences between the spectra of malignant and benign breast lesions.
RESULTSThere were significant differences (P < 0.05) between the spectra of malignant breast cancers and benign breast tissues in the relative intensity ratios of different peaks (I1640/ I1550 and I1160/I1120 for protein structures; I1640/I1460 and I1550/I1460 for relative content of protein and lipid; I1460/I1400 for lipid structures; I1310/I1240 for nucleic acid).
CONCLUSIONFTIR spectroscopy could be a useful tool in clinical diagnosis of breast cancer.
